Griffins Start The Calder Cup Playoffs With A Marathon Win

griffinsABBOTSFORD, CA (April 26, 2014)- Petr Mrazek made 55 saves and Ryan Sproul scored with 33.4 seconds left in the second overtime as the Grand Rapids Griffins begin their defense of the Calder Cup with a 2-1 win over the Abbotsford Heat late Friday night.

Sproul’s shot from the right-wing half boards hit a body in front and pinballed past Joni Ortio to end the game at 11:01 p.m. PDT (2:01 a.m. EDT).

The Griffins did not play a single overtime game their 2013 Calder Cup Championship run.

Mrazek stopped 43 shots in the final four periods of play including 21 in overtime.

Mattias Backman scored the first goal of his North American pro career for the Griffins with 7:23 remaining in the third period.

Game 2 is Saturday night in Abbotsford, puck drop is slated for 10 p.m.

The Griffins lead the series 1-0.
